How Joe Root Fared In Test Cricket Since 2021

international media news
September 2, 2024 89 Views0

England’s sensational batter and the former skipper, Joe Root entered into the record books after notching up a terrific century against Sri Lanka on Day 3 of the 2nd Test match at Lord’s

Root scored 103 runs off 121 balls took hosts into a mammoth lead. After breaking Sir Alastair Cook’s tally, he is on a verge of breaking the great Sachin Tendulkar’s tally of most hundreds in Test cricket history.

Root has slammed 17 centuries since the start of 2021.

Root is the only batter with over 4000 Test runs since 2021. Since January 1, 2021, Root smashed 4,554 runs from 48 Tests at an average of 56.34.

Among Fab-4

Root is dominating the famous Fab-4, which includes the likes of Virat Kohli, Steve Smith, and Kane Williamson.

Centuries so far by Fab-4

  • Joe Root (ENG): 33
  • Kane Williamson (NZ): 32
  • Steven Smith (AUS): 32
  • Virat Kohli (IND): 29
